Witryna9 lut 2024 · Till the soil, and add seeds to the surface. Ensure there are at least 9 inches between each seed — cover with a 1/4 inch more of soil, then water. Make sure the growth is not crowded and keep moist but not soggy or waterlogged. Flowers may start blooming within the year, but they can also take a few growing seasons.

To plant baby's breath, find a location in your garden that has well-draining soil. Dry, less acidic soils nestled in full sun (six to eight hours a day) is ideal. Optimal soil pH is between 7.0 and 7.4, though the plant will tolerate a pH up to 8.0. You can add lime to soils to increase pH before planting if necessary.

WitrynaIf you wish to dry baby’s breath, place cut stems upright in a bucket containing 1 inch of water. As the water evaporates, the flowers will dry while holding their shape.
